Вопросы по теме 'glut'

Ошибка переопределения выхода GLUT
В моей простой программе OpenGL я получаю следующую ошибку о переопределении выхода: 1>c:\program files\microsoft visual studio 8\vc\include\stdlib.h(406) : error C2381: 'exit' : redefinition; __declspec(noreturn) differs 1>...
38629 просмотров
schedule 21.11.2022

Как в OpenGL сделать простой фоновый квадрат?
Допустим, я хочу нарисовать простой четырехугольник, например: glBegin(GL_QUADS); glVertex2f(-1.0,-1.0); glVertex2f(1.0,-1.0); glVertex2f(1.0, 1.0); glVertex2f(-1.0, 1.0); glEnd(); Есть ли способ нарисовать это так, чтобы оно отображалось за...
5533 просмотров
schedule 21.02.2023

Ошибка нарушения доступа при использовании переполнения на Vista
Я новичок в OpenGL. Я использую библиотеку переполнения в экспресс-выпуске VC на Vista. Я получаю ошибку времени выполнения «нарушение доступа» в следующей строке glClear(GL_COLOR_BUFFER_BIT); Можно ли как-то избежать этой ошибки?
503 просмотров
schedule 26.10.2022

Основная проблема Open GL / GLUT
Я изучаю графику и в настоящее время использую OpenGL с GLUT. Выполняю редактирование в кодовых блоках и используя онлайн-руководство, расположенное по адресу lighthouse3d . Я использую основной метод, объявленный на этой странице, но он не...
460 просмотров
schedule 26.04.2022

Проблемы с версией OpenGL glew.h
Я разрабатываю приложение OpenG L, и мне нужно использовать библиотеку glew . Я использую Visual Studio C++ 2008 Express . Я скомпилировал программу, используя gl.h, glu.h и glut.h, и она делает то, что должна делать. Но после включения glew.h...
3750 просмотров
schedule 06.03.2023

Обратный вызов нестатическому методу
Подумайте о своих основных программах GLUT. Они просто запускаются из основного метода и содержат обратные вызовы, такие как `glutMouseFunc (MouseButton), где MouseButton - это имя метода. Я инкапсулировал основной файл в класс, так что...
6317 просмотров
schedule 02.10.2022

Стандартные и надежные отчеты о мыши с помощью GLUT
Я пытаюсь использовать GLUT (freeglut) в своем приложении OpenGL, и мне нужно зарегистрировать некоторые обратные вызовы для событий колесика мыши. Мне удалось откопать довольно недокументированную функцию: документация по API Но на...
416 просмотров
schedule 06.09.2023

Вопрос о запуске программы с одинаковой скоростью на любом компьютере
Я сделал программу (на C++, используя gl/glut) для учебных целей, где вы можете в основном бегать по экрану (от первого лица), и вокруг сцены есть несколько сплошных тел. Пробовал запускать на другом компе и скорость была совсем другая, поэтому искал...
2365 просмотров
schedule 10.09.2022

Отображение текстуры OpenGL на сторонах куба с использованием GL_QUADS
Я пытаюсь сопоставить разные текстуры с каждой стороны куба, используя GL_QUADS. Моя первая проблема заключается в том, что я даже не могу получить текстуру для отображения на стороне GL_QUADS. Однако я могу получить текстуру для отображения с...
1176 просмотров
schedule 29.08.2023

разница между SDL и GLUT
Я изучаю графическое программирование Opengl в Eclipse. Может ли кто-нибудь сказать мне разницу между приложением GLUT и приложением SDL, чтобы я мог покопаться в любом из них? Ткс.
1712 просмотров
schedule 04.10.2023

Как использовать GLUT / OpenGL для рендеринга в файл?
У меня есть программа, имитирующая физическую систему, которая меняется со временем. Я хочу через определенные интервалы (скажем, каждые 10 секунд) выводить визуализацию состояния моделирования в файл. Я хочу сделать это таким образом, чтобы можно...
33454 просмотров
schedule 27.01.2023

Поверхность и текстура OpenGL
У меня есть: Набор трехмерных точек, который рассчитывается в процессе трехмерной реконструкции из N кадров. пример снимка кадра (например, первый кадр, когда камера находится в (0,0,0)) 3d к 2d соответствует Я хочу: создать...
189 просмотров
schedule 25.12.2022

понимание этого кода opengl
Я программист Java, впервые изучаю opengl на C. Я хочу разобрать этот простой код, который мой инструктор дал мне без особых объяснений: void renderScene (void) { glClear(GL_COLOR_BUFFER_BIT); glBegin(GL_TRIANGLES);...
515 просмотров
schedule 03.07.2022

рендеринг вне экрана opengl
Я использую рендеринг вне экрана с использованием opengl FBO и перегружаю MAC OS X 10.6. Программа включает в себя перемещение нескольких 3D-объектов. Программа, похоже, работает нормально, за исключением того, что мне нужно включить опцию, при...
1519 просмотров
schedule 18.05.2022

Окно GLUT становится черным (не отвечает), когда процессор занят
Я программирую трассировщик лучей и использую GLUT для отображения результата. Я визуализирую изображение в подблоках, и после рендеринга каждого подблока я обновляю представление. Что происходит, так это то, что я вижу ход рендеринга, но через...
320 просмотров
schedule 26.12.2022

Как увеличить расстояние (zfar/gluPerspective), где openGL перестает рисовать объекты?
Я изучаю OpenGL и у меня проблема с gluPerspective. Вот код, который я использую в Init() // Calculate The Aspect Ratio Of The Window // The parameters are: // (view angle, aspect ration of the width to the height, // The closest distance to...
7846 просмотров
schedule 26.04.2023

opengl, измените форму моего рисунка
Я делаю программу, которая будет иметь меню и подменю. ОТРЕДАКТИРОВАНО------------------------------------------------ Подменю «форма» не работает, когда я его вызываю. Когда я вызываю меню формы, оно должно рисовать, например, квадрат,...
1436 просмотров
schedule 26.05.2023

Ошибка сегментации openGL glGenList в OSX
Я работаю с OpenGL и у меня возникла проблема с использованием glGenLists. Каждый раз, когда я звоню, я получаю segfault. Я написал простую программу, чтобы проверить, были ли это внешние библиотеки, которые я использовал, но обнаружил, что это не...
996 просмотров
schedule 20.04.2022

Использование объектов в функции отображения переполнения
у меня проблемы с использованием объекта в перегруженном DisplayFunction. class Modelisation { private: int hauteur, largeur, x, y; Camera *Cam; void DisplayFunction (); static void RedisplayFunction (int, int); public:...
1739 просмотров
schedule 24.10.2022

Портативная библиотека инструментов для создания приложений OpenGL
Я новичок в OpenGL, и я делал несколько руководств, используя GLUT. GLUT кажется довольно неуклюжим и «старомодным» (если вы понимаете, что я имею в виду: D), поэтому я спрашиваю, есть ли более простые и простые (возможно, более интуитивно...
2304 просмотров
schedule 08.08.2022